Summary, in English
An automatic time sequence filter sampler has been developed for atmospheric aerosol particle sampling of ambient air and subsequent analysis for elemental composition using the proton beam of a Van de Graaff accelerator. Some features of the operation of the sampler are given, the retention of particles by the filter material are discussed, examples of the type of data obtained are presented, and some approaches to the numerical analysis of data for environmental interpretation are considered. Lines for further development and improvement in this type of sampler are indicated.
